Lipocalin-2 (LCN2), secreted by reactive astrocytes, binds to astrocytic LCN2R and triggers iron-dependent ferroptosis of neighboring synapses. LCN2 elevation correlates with cognitive decline independent of amyloid burden, offering an amyloid-independent mechanism. The INVOKE-2 trial (AL002, TREM2 agonist) failed to meet primary endpoints in 2024. This raises questions about mechanism appropriateness, off-target effects from systemic activation, and whether amyl...
